docker: rename function
This commit is contained in:
@@ -18,7 +18,7 @@ exports = module.exports = {
|
||||
inspect,
|
||||
getContainerIp,
|
||||
getEvents,
|
||||
memoryUsage,
|
||||
stats,
|
||||
|
||||
update,
|
||||
|
||||
@@ -537,7 +537,7 @@ async function deleteContainers(appId, options) {
|
||||
const labels = [ 'appId=' + appId ];
|
||||
if (options.managedOnly) labels.push('isCloudronManaged=true');
|
||||
|
||||
const [error, containers] = await safe(gConnection.listContainers({ all: 1, filters: JSON.stringify({ label: labels }) }));
|
||||
const [error, containers] = await safe(gConnection.listContainers({ all: options.all, filters: JSON.stringify({ label: labels }) }));
|
||||
if (error) throw new BoxError(BoxError.DOCKER_ERROR, error);
|
||||
|
||||
for (const container of containers) {
|
||||
@@ -660,7 +660,7 @@ async function getEvents(options) {
|
||||
return stream;
|
||||
}
|
||||
|
||||
async function memoryUsage(containerId) {
|
||||
async function stats(containerId) {
|
||||
assert.strictEqual(typeof containerId, 'string');
|
||||
|
||||
const container = gConnection.getContainer(containerId);
|
||||
|
||||
@@ -339,7 +339,7 @@ async function containerStatus(containerName) {
|
||||
if (networkError) return { status: exports.SERVICE_STATUS_STARTING, error: `Error waiting for ${containerName}: ${networkError.message}` };
|
||||
if (response.status !== 200 || !response.body.status) return { status: exports.SERVICE_STATUS_STARTING, error: `Error waiting for ${containerName}. Status code: ${response.status} message: ${response.body.message}` };
|
||||
|
||||
const result = await docker.memoryUsage(containerName);
|
||||
const result = await docker.stats(containerName);
|
||||
const stats = result.memory_stats || { usage: 0, limit: 1 };
|
||||
|
||||
return {
|
||||
@@ -2037,7 +2037,7 @@ async function statusTurn() {
|
||||
if (error && error.reason === BoxError.NOT_FOUND) return { status: exports.SERVICE_STATUS_STOPPED };
|
||||
if (error) throw error;
|
||||
|
||||
const result = await docker.memoryUsage(container.Id);
|
||||
const result = await docker.stats(container.Id);
|
||||
|
||||
const status = container.State.Running
|
||||
? (container.HostConfig.ReadonlyRootfs ? exports.SERVICE_STATUS_ACTIVE : exports.SERVICE_STATUS_STARTING)
|
||||
@@ -2102,7 +2102,7 @@ async function statusGraphite() {
|
||||
if (networkError) return { status: exports.SERVICE_STATUS_STARTING, error: `Error waiting for graphite: ${networkError.message}` };
|
||||
if (response.status !== 200) return { status: exports.SERVICE_STATUS_STARTING, error: `Error waiting for graphite. Status code: ${response.status} message: ${response.body.message}` };
|
||||
|
||||
const result = await docker.memoryUsage('graphite');
|
||||
const result = await docker.stats('graphite');
|
||||
const stats = result.memory_stats || { usage: 0, limit: 1 };
|
||||
|
||||
return {
|
||||
|
||||
Reference in New Issue
Block a user